Choosing Outdoor Cannabis Strains for Beginners
For beginners looking to cultivate their own cannabis, selecting the right outdoor cannabis strains is key. These plants are typically easier to grow and offer a more natural environment for both the grower and the plant. Outdoor cannabis strains often have robust root systems and are adaptable to various climates, making them ideal for novice growers who might be new to the art of cultivation.
When choosing outdoor cannabis strains, opt for varieties known for their resilience and high yield. Sativa-dominant strains, for instance, are generally more forgiving for beginners due to their longer flowering period, allowing for a bit more time to adjust and learn. Look for plants with a reputation for producing large, dense buds—a sign of quality and potential for a bountiful harvest.

Cultivating and Harvesting Tips for New Growers
For new growers looking to cultivate their own outdoor cannabis strains, a few key tips can help ensure success. Start with fast-growing, easy-to-care-for varieties like Northern Lights or Blue Dream, which are renowned for their resilience and relatively short flowering cycles. Proper timing is crucial; aim to plant during the optimal window, typically late spring or early summer, when daylight hours are longest.
Harvesting at the right time is equally important. Outdoor plants will naturally start to brown and die off as they prepare to seed, so watch for signs of curing—a process where trichomes (resin glands) turn milky white. This signals that the cannabis is ready for harvesting, ensuring a potent and flavorful final product.
